A normally closed valve connected between the pressure line and the
reservoir, its purpose is to limit pressure in the system to a preset maximum
by diverting some or all of the pumps output to tank when the pressure
setting is reached.
A) Pressure reducing valve
B) Pressure relief valve
C) Sequence valve
D) Unloading valve
B) Pressure relief valve - also known as maximum pressure relief valve, should
be the first valve located after the pump.

The pump in hydraulics is the heart of the system circuits. It can be
unidirectional or bi-directional, it can be fixed or variable displacement, and
even pressure compensated to unload excess fluid back to the tank.
Considering all of this, a pump is only designed to do one thing.
A) Create fluid pressure
B) Create fluid flow
C) Create fluid flow resistance
D) All of the above
B) Create fluid flow
